New Startup Promises to Clone Voices with Remarkable Precision

Meet ZYPHRA, a groundbreaking startup that has just unveiled ZONOS, a powerful text-to-speech model capable of cloning voices with stunning accuracy. With just 30 seconds of audio, this model can reproduce voices while allowing users to tweak aspects like pitch and emotion – think joyful, sad, or even angry tones! Supporting five languages, including English and Mandarin, ZONOS is making waves in the AI community for its swift generation and high sound quality. Switzerland Says No to AI Regulation Tightrope

Switzerland is sipping coffee while Europe frantically debates strict AI regulations. Recently, the Swiss government opted against adopting a law akin to the rigorous European AI Act. With TikTok and OpenAI setting up shop, it seems Switzerland is focused on fostering innovation rather than imposing heavy regulations. This move could position Switzerland as a more enticing hub for tech companies looking to escape stringent EU policies.

Beware of Artificial Intelligence: Petition Against AI-Generated Art Auctions

An open letter signed by nearly 4,000 individuals has emerged, calling for the cancellation of Christie’s New York auction featuring art created by AI. Critics argue that such auctions violate copyright laws, exploiting living artists as AI models train on their works. This growing movement highlights serious concerns about the implications of AI in the creative landscape.

Chinese Animation Breaks Records with Nezha 2, Crossing a Billion Mark

The animated feature Nezha 2 has achieved an astounding milestone by becoming the first non-Hollywood animated film to gross over a billion dollars. Rooted in Chinese mythology, the film has captivated audiences, achieving impressive box office success without an international release. Experts predict it could join the ranks of top-grossing films in history, showcasing the strength of China's domestic market.

Rugged Smartphone Realme C75 Proves Its Grit in Extreme Tests

Newcomer Realme C75 recently underwent a series of grueling tests in a collaboration with Beeline, showcasing its resilience. The phone endured being thrown onto ice, boiled in water, and submerged in an aquarium, all while continuing to operate flawlessly. This indestructible device has now received the prestigious TÜV Rheinland certification for durability, making it one of the toughest smartphones on the market.
